local alignment examplestechcol gracie bone china plates
- Posted by
- on Jul, 17, 2022
- in avocado digestion time
- Blog Comments Off on local alignment example
The Center studies elementary and high school math and English Language Arts (ELA) standards, and has a special focus on Python LocalAlignment - 18 examples found. Local sequence alignment Involving stretches that are shorter than the entire sequences, possibly more than one. Here are examples of global and local alignments. Assume scoring function where: (a) similarities get scores > 0, (b) dissimilarities get scores < 0, (c) global alignment value for x = , y = is 0 x y Example of Traceback Start from the bottom right corner and tracebackfrom there. Bowtie2 supports gapped, local and paired-end alignment modes and works best for reads that are at least 50 bp (shorter read lengths should use Bowtie1). Semi-global (no end gaps in 1 or both seqs) requires that one of the two sequences be completely contained in the other or that 2 or the 4 the termini be included. Center Alignment. If two sequences have approximately the same length and are quite similar, they are suitable for global alignment. Two key modifications to global alignment algorithm: These are the top rated real world Python examples of darklocal_align.LocalAlignment extracted from open source projects. LocalAlignment:FreeRides (0,0) The dashed edges represent the free rides from (0,0) to every other node. Part 1. After all sequences in the database are searched the program plots the scores of each database sequence in a histogram, and calculates 1. T.F. CGTGAATTCAT (sequence#1 or A) GACTTAC (sequence #2 or B) The two sequences are arranged in a matrix form with A+1columns and B+1rows. Were going to complete today. 404 S. F. Altschul et al. After solving for the entire score matrix, we then search for s i,j with the highest score, this is $(i_2,j_2)$; We follow our back tracking matrix until we reach a score of 0, whose coordinate becomes $(i_1,j_1)$; 2 BLAST, an abbreviation of Basic Local Alignment Search Tool, refers an algorithm or software to align sequences of DNA (deoxyribonucleic acid) or amino acids (Altschul et al., 1990 ). in Section 5.1, however, that it is possible to compute the optimal local alignment in time K # , that is, the same time used for the optimal global alignment. In the extension phase, each seed undergoes a S-W-like alignment, but the extension stops if the alignment quality degrades too much. Local alignment V[i, j]How to calculate V[i, j]?Only 4 ways to build a new edit transcript from another one: Horizontal: append D to transcript for V[i, j-1], take gap penalty Vertical: append I to transcript for V[i-1, j], take gap penalty Diagonal: append M or R to transcript for V[i-1, j-1], get match bonus or take replacement penalty as appropriate A new approach to rapid sequence comparison, basic local alignment search tool (BLAST), directly approximates alignments that optimize a measure of local similarity, the maximal segment pair (MSP) score. However, homologous sequences may share similarity only in a sub-region of the sequence. Global alignments do more of an end-to-end alignment between two sequences. the timer to Wi-Fi. Step 2: Install react- pdf package. BOTTOM sequence. In one of the previous articles, I had introduced the concept of Sequence Alignment of DNA, RNA, or proteins. By Done Stojanov. PDF 13 local alignment v2 - Department of Computer Science It finds local regions with high level of similarity. alignment distance, show equivalence of distances, de ne alignment problem and e cient algorithm gap penalties, local alignment Later: extend pairwise alignment to multiple alignment De nition (Alphabet, words) An alphabet is a nite set (of symbols/characters). PAM, BLOSUM) should be negative, but there should be positive scores in the scoring matrix. What does this imply? + denotes the set of non-empty words of , i.e. For local alignment, we are not required to start from the source (0;0). Local Alignment: Example. Sorting BAM File. Step 3: First make a separate component PDF (name of the component, can be anything) and render the PDF component in App.js. These local misalignments lead to false positive variant detection, especially at apparent heterozygous positions. Sequence Alignment - Variations Local Alignment: Smith-Waterman algorithm Example: a shared common domain of two protein sequences; extended sections of genomic DNA sequence. LocalAlignment:FreeRides (0,0) The dashed edges represent the free rides from (0,0) to every other node. The Center studies elementary and high school math and English Language Arts (ELA) standards, and has a An example of local alignment. The Local Alignment Problem tries to find the longest path among paths between arbitrary vertices (i,j) and (i, j) in the edit graph. SmithWaterman algorithm is used to construct a local alignment matrix H in the Dynamic Programming Local Alignment. The Center on Standards, Alignment, Instruction, and Learning (C-SAIL) examines how college- and career-ready standards are implemented, if they improve student learning, and what instructional tools measure and support their implementation. However, the score in one particular section may be higher => local alignments may have higher scores. We will detail the calibration method of the vision system in Sect. BLAST sample output By Fdardel Own work (CC BY-SA 3.0) via Commons Wikimedia P = xyaxbacsll, T = pqraxabcstvq a: a x - b a c s b: a x a b - c s Example: Answer: 15 + The Sequence Alignment problem is one of the fundamental problems of Biological Sciences, aimed at finding the similarity of two amino-acid sequences. 6.8 Local Sequence Alignment TheGlobal Alignment problemseeks similarities betweentwoentirestrings. Download scientific diagram | An example FERA 2017 face with nine poses, in which the angle degrees (yaw, pitch) of each pose are presented from Match all exact any words . The first step in computing a alignment (global or local) is to decide on a scoring system. Follow. Example of Runthroughof Algorithm Remember to record which edge(s) led to the score at the given node so we can traceback later. gramming is best illustrated with a simple mathematical example, Figure 1.2. Hello, Creating sam indexes for database (genome, transcriptome, etc) is Local Alignment: SW This local alignment algorithm is known as the Smith-Waterman algorithm1. Global Alignment The Global Alignment Problem tries to find the longest path between vertices (0,0) and (n,m) in the edit graph. This leads to local alignment errors due to a combination of sequencing error, equivalent positions of the variant being equally likely, and adjacent variants or nearby errors driving misalignment of the local sequence. Global vs. Local Alignments Global alignment algorithms start at the beginning of two sequences and add gaps to each until the end of one is reached. No negative scores in the alignment. Identification of common molecular subsequences. It directly approximates the results that would be obtained by a dynamic programming algo- rithm for optimizing this measure. Local Alignment The score of the best local alignment is the largest value in the entire array. Alignment Examples Aligning Text. Consider a global alignment example: An alignment is forced across the whole table. Algorithm: similar to global alignment with modied boundary conditions and recurrence rules. You say that you want a global alignment, but you actually compute a local alignment. A global alignment contains all letters from both the query and target sequences. 1. A Local Alignment Example - continued Once the matrix is filled in we find the best alignment Rather than using the score of the last entry as we did for a global alignment, we search for the entire matrix for the maximum entry ( O(m n) steps) 8. Minimum Edit Distance Minimum Edit Distance in Computational Biology. Global, semi-global, and local alignment Global alignment (end gaps) requires that all 4 termini are counted. Learning Objectives. The image cannot be displayed. Example For example, let / abcxdexand 5 xxxcde, and suppose a match scores-, and a mismatch or a space scores L(. Recall Local Alignment. Local alignment Given strings x and y, what is the optimal global alignment value of a substring of x to a substring of y. After creating a p +:= S i>0 i. Comparing amino-acids is of prime importance to humans, since it gives vital information on evolution and development. Image Courtesy: 1. Then when you come to do the backtracking you will know which direction to go. Static thread-local storage (TLS) created with the __declspec(thread) attribute and put in the TLS section in the image works for alignment exactly like normal static data. Biol. This is local alignment. In this article, we will implement the local sequence alignment in python from scratch Resulting alignment: 1. The dynamic programming algorithm lls in the table of P values from top to bottom and left to right, as follows: ( (((((The value of the optimal local alignment is . Identification of common molecular subsequences. In one of the previous articles, I had introduced the concept of Sequence Alignment of DNA, RNA, or proteins. The image cannot be displayed. Local alignments are useful for finding regions of similarity between dissimilar sequences. Thus, for the alignment: Figure 1: Computation of the score of an optimal local alignment. A local alignment aligns a substring of the query sequence to a substring of the target sequence. Local alignment (cntd) Characteristics of local alignments: The alignment can start/end at any point in the matrix. 7.1. 2) Give an example algorithm name of Dynamic programming? Suitable when comparing substantially di erent sequences, which possibly di er signi cantly in length, and have only a short patches of similarity. Multiple sequence alignment Algorithm. The most common local alignment tool is BLAST (Basic Local Alignment Search Tool) developed by Altschul et al. This sentence is aligned to the right using the "right" value! Local alignment Given strings x and y, what is the optimal global alignment value of a substring of x to a substring of y. Sequence alignment Write one sequence along the other so that to expose any similarity between the sequences. CiteSeerX - Scientific documents that cite the following paper: Face Alignment via Component-Based Discriminative Search, LBP or SIFT), we use unsupervised learning tech-niques to learn an encoder from the training examples, which can automatically achieve very good tradeoff be-tween discriminative power and invariance. Python LocalAlignment - 18 examples found. J. Mol. 2. iAquaLink is the most intuitive and user-friendly mobile pool controller for iOS and Android. Local alignment methods will This is local alignment. substitution matrix and gap penalties). Sample request letters; Business letter format Dear (Assembly Member/Senator) (Last name): My name is (your first and last name) and I am a regional center consumer (family member Eisenhower into the presidency An Engagement Letter is a document that defines the conditions in which a professional provides services to its Two sequences s a and s b are aligned in this example. We can reconstruct optimal alignments as in Smith and M.W. If two sequences have approximately the same length and are quite similar, they are suitable for global alignment. Pritom Chaki. In this article, we will implement the local sequence alignment in python from scratch Improved Alignment of Homologous Dna Sequences. => each position is scored. J. Mol. Video DescriptionIn this video, we discuss the basic theories of Needleman and Wunsch global alignment and Smith and Waterman local alignment. Local alignment example ATTATC 0000000 A0100100 T0021020 C0011013 A0100212 T0020132 X = ATCAT Y = ATTATC. score (opt) for local alignment of query sequence to a each database sequence. We can align the text by using the "text-align" property. Browse the use examples 'local alignment' in the great English corpus. The maximum score is never less than 0, and no pointer is recorded unless the score is greater than 0. 4.2.2. For example, we may decide to give a score of +2 to a match and a penalty of -1 to a mismatch, and a penalty of -2 to a gap. Clustal W. Smith-Waterman Algorithm. An Introduction to Bioinformatics Algorithms www.bioalgorithms.info Local Alignment: Running Time Long run time O(n4): - In the grid of size n x n there are ~n2 vertices (i,j) that may serve as a source. Like other smart sprinklers, the Faucet Timer can connect to your Wi-Fi network and monitor the local weather. Lets put that in an Alignment Matrix. - For each such vertex computing alignments Local alignments are more useful for dissimilar sequences that are suspected to contain regions of similarity or similar sequence motifs within their larger sequence context. 1The Smith-Waterman algorithm considers a more sophisticated gap penalty scheme Local alignment algorithms finds the region (or regions) of highest similarity between two sequences and build the alignment outward from there. END -ND 4. The Center on Standards, Alignment, Instruction, and Learning (C-SAIL) examines how college- and career-readiness (CCR) standards are implemented, if they improve student learning, and what instructional tools measure and support their implementation. Trace back the sequences for a suitable alignment. Alignment over sequence s a is given by [x,y]=[ 1,8] while that over sequence s b is given by [ z,w]=[ 3,10]. A local alignment is defined by maximizing the alignment score, so that deleting a column from either end would reduce the score, and adding further columns at either end would also reduce the score. A local alignment is an alignment of part of one sequence to part of another sequence. Learn the definition of 'local alignment'. SEND A-ND 22 Step 3: deducing the best alignment Let us evaluate, i.e.score, all possible alignments : Thus, the global alignment found by the NW algorithm is indeed the best one as we have confirmed by evaluating all possible alignments in this small example, Goal in local alignment: find best possible local alignment. 1The Smith-Waterman algorithm considers a more sophisticated gap penalty scheme 2. WikiMatrix. Problem Statement Purpose Statement Research Questions at a local community college. To study the Local sequence alignment consider the given below sequences. Examples Stem. A general global alignment technique is the NeedlemanWunsch algorithm, which is based on dynamic programming. A New, Space-Efficient Local Pairwise Alignment Methodology. A local alignment can also be used to align two sequences, but will only align those portions of the sequences that share similarity. Clustal Omega. Alignment based and alignment-free phylogeny By Kolekar Pandurang Own work via Commons Wikimedia 2. The top row and left There are only three changes: The edges of the matrix are initialized to 0 instead of increasing gap penalties. Local Alignment Very similar to global alignment! In a global alignment you have to compute insertions and deletions at the first row and columns. Select 2 or more products for side-by-side feature comparison. 01 Statistical-Methods-in-Bioinformatics. In general, the two sequences are about the same length. Moreover, how to pipe samtool sort when running bwa alignment, and how to sort by subject name. In trying to choose the optimal end-to-end alignment, global alignments can fail to pick up local homology. If two sequences have approximately the same length and are quite similar, they are suitable for global alignment. Enjoy it! The values in the first row and first column are set to zero as shown in Figure 1. In this paper we describe a new method, BLASTt (Basic Local Alignment Search Tool), which employs a measure based on well-defined mutation scores. A global alignment contains all letters from both the query and target sequences. 1. A global alignment contains all letters from both the query and target sequences. BLAST: Basic Local Alignment Search Tool Two key modifications to global alignment algorithm: sequences. A local alignment aligns a substring of the query sequence to a substring of the target sequence. Sensitive to detect similarity in highly diverged sequences. ND ND 3. BLAST (basic local alignment search tool) will compare your DNA sequence with other sequences in the database. Left Alignment. Biol. If you have two very dissimilar sequences youll probably get a lot of gaps between your two sequences when you do a global alignment. The following is an example of an Alignment Matrix. This tutorial covers the commands necessary to use several common read mapping programs. Homologyexample:sequencecomparisoncanrevealstructure penalizing gaps on the ends of the alignment Local alignment: find best subsequence match . J Mol Biol 215:403). 3.3, which is a critical factor for high accuracy vision-based alignment. Local Alignment: SW This local alignment algorithm is known as the Smith-Waterman algorithm1. This sentence is aligned to the left using the "left" value! Denition 4.3: is a prex of 8 if and only if or , for some By Saso Koceski and Aleksandra Mileva. points in the space are expected to contain the good local alignments. An example is the alignment of NP_004013 with NP_004014. Problem Statement : There is a Assuming that you already have generated the BAM file that you want to sort the genomic coordinates, thus run: 1. The zero is our free ride that allows the node to restart with a score of 0 at any point. 3. D 2. There are five different types of BLAST programs. The main difference is in penalties at the beginning of the sequences. Needleman-Wunsch Algorithm. : Intelligent security to protect your home and family. For example, the local alignment of SIMILARITYand PILLAR: MILAR ILLAR 3. 147:195-197, 1981. By Umair Ahmed. Two Sequences. Search: Sample Letter To Local Politician. A Local Alignment Example - continued Smith and M.W. A local alignment aligns a substring of the query sequence to a substring of the target sequence. The mean value of the scoring matrix (e.g. Bowtie2 is a fast and accurate alignment tool that indexes the genome with an FM Index based on the Burrows-Wheeler Transform method to keep memory requirements low for the alignment process. Local alignment Given a string P (pattern) of length m and a string T (text) of length n, find substrings a and b of P and T respectively having maximal optimal global alignment score. T.F. If there is no similarity, no alignment will be returned. Waterman. For this example, lets see what the closest human gene is, so keep the database on the human genome. Assume scoring function where: (a) similarities get scores > 0, (b) dissimilarities get scores < 0, (c) global alignment value for x = , y = is 0 x y There are many implementations of the Smith-Waterman algorithm. Local Alignments & LCS Study Chapter 6.4-6.8 2 Local vs. 3.2, and a two-stage feature point detection method based on shape matching in Sect. 147:195-197, 1981. The most widely accepted criterion is the E-value[18,23], a probabilistic measure that assesses the significance of a local alignment. Now let us use an example to illustrate the tabular computation. Handout #2 Introduction to Local Alignment Given two strings, a local alignment is an alignment of two substrings, one taken from each string. Use bowtie2 and BWA to map reads from an E. coli Illumina data set to a reference Local vs global alignments The goal of this assignment is to familiarize yourself with some approaches for identifying and comparing protein sequences using sequence alignment tools. Right Alignment. 5.1.1. These protein sequences are often very conserved and have almost the same 3.1, the establishment of the alignment model and the calculation of the alignment command in Sect. These are the top rated real world Python examples of darklocal_align.LocalAlignment extracted from open source projects. You can rate examples to help us improve the quality of examples. The global alignment looks for comparison over the entire range of the two sequences involved. However, they are not all guaranteed to give the same output because although it's an optimal local alignment algorithm, it still depends on the chosen scoring scheme (i.e. (1990. Title: 2_EditDistance_Jan_08_2020 Created Date: In general, a pairwise sequence alignment is an optimization The method will detect weak but biologically significant sequence To assess homology of biological sequences by local alignment, generally some kind of similarity criterion is necessary. Home; Project ; Workshop which is the best algorithm for sub sequence alignment ? Calibration for the Vision System A popular algorithmic approach to perform local alignment among the two sequences. $ samtools sort {YOUR_BAM}.bam -o {SORTED_BAM}.bam. It takes a band of 32 letters centered on the init1 segment for calculating the optimal local alignment. The local alignment algorithm we describe here, the Smith-Waterman algorithm, is a very simple modification of Needleman-Wunsch. In this example, the alignment of the starting addresses of a, b, c, and d are 4, 1, 4, and 1, respectively. Become comfortable with the basic steps of indexing a reference genome, mapping reads, and converting output to SAM/BAM format for downstream analysis. Waterman. Set-Up for Local Alignment by Dynamic Programming Denition 4.2: The empty string is the string with ,0-%. You can rate examples to help us improve the quality of examples. Sequence Alignment. Sequence Alignment Bioinformatics.Org Wiki, Available here. Check out the pronunciation, synonyms and grammar. Efficient RNA pairwise structure comparison by SETTER method. Each element of a sequence is either placed alongside of corresponding element in the other sequence or alongside a special gap character Example: TGKGI and AGKVGL can be aligned as TGK - GI AGKVGL This is useful when the similarity between the strings extends over their en-tire length, for example, in protein sequences from the same protein family. The operative phrase in the phrase is To nd the actual local alignment: start at an entry with the maximum score traceback as usual stop when we reach an entry with a score of 0 reduce problem of best alignment of two sequences to best alignment of all prefixes of the sequences avoid recalculating the scores already considered example: Fibonacci sequence 1, 1, 2, 3, 5, 8, 13, 21, 34 first used in alignment by Needleman & Wunsch, In the evaluation phase, the alignment is subjected to the K-A equation to determine how often the alignment is expected by chance.